Moving the money
Indian residents remit under the Liberalised Remittance Scheme, which caps outward remittance per financial year per person. Families routinely plan a purchase across more than one remitter and more than one financial year; NRIs funding from overseas income are outside that constraint.
Document the source of funds from the first transfer. Every jurisdiction in this list runs anti-money-laundering checks at completion, and incomplete paperwork stalls transfers far more often than financing does.
What the asset should return
3.5–4.5% gross gross in Milan. Net of service charges, management and vacancy, assume meaningfully less — and assume currency movement will matter as much as rent over a ten-year hold.
On taxation: registration tax on purchase; annual municipal tax on second homes India taxes global income for residents, so model the Indian side and the local side together, not separately.
The sequence that works
Objective, then jurisdiction, then structure, then asset. Reversing that order — falling for a specific apartment and then asking whether you can own it — is what produces nominee arrangements, unusable title and unsellable stock.
Process in Milan: Preliminary contract with deposit, then notarial deed — eight to twelve weeks.
One thing to watch
Cadastral and condominium compliance issues are common in older buildings. Verify before deposit.
